"Fantastic place to enjoy nature and the surrounding areas of Sapporo and Otaru. Staff was super helpful. Room was clean. Breakfast was awesome. Piano play at night during the week was actually one of the highlights just sitting and listening to live play for an hour. Having a car helps getting around as there really is not much within walking distance. Many of the frost staff spoke English, but it’s definitely a hotel more for Japanese tourists. Onsen was also pretty good with the outdoor and indoor parts. The location is prime for venturing out in a bunch of directions to explore. "

What can I see and do near Zenibako Beach?
You might spend a leisurely day outdoors at Hoshimi Ryokuchi Park and Maeda Forest Park. Head up the mountain to Snow Cruise Onze or Sapporo Teine to see the views or enjoy some snowy fun. A visit to Mount Teine is worth the trip when you're visiting.
How can I get to Zenibako Beach?
Make your way to Zenibako Station to catch metro transit. If you'd like to explore around the area nearby, you may want to rent a car for your trip.
